Satisfaction among buyers of new-build properties in the UK is rising. A recent survey explores why so many people opt to buy brand new.<\/strong><\/p>\n As the quality of new-build housing in the UK has improved, so has its reputation. In the latest national new home customer satisfaction survey published by the Home Builders\u2019 Federation (HBF) and the National House Building Council, 91% of new-build buyers said they would purchase a new-build<\/a> in the future.<\/p>\n Further to this, 89% of respondents said they would recommend their builder to a friend. This is an improvement on the previous year’s results, when 87% would have recommended their builder.<\/p>\n The survey looked at a wide range of factors, all of which indicated an ongoing rise in general satisfaction among new-build home buyers.<\/p>\n When asked about internal design and layout, 93% of new-build investors<\/a> or homeowners were very satisfied or fairly satisfied. On external layout, 84% were very satisfied or fairly satisfied, while on external design 88% said the same. Other areas that scored highly were the handover process and the information provided by the builder. In both of these factors, 86% of people were very or fairly satisfied.<\/p>\n Looking at overall quality of the new-build, 86% were very or fairly satisfied with the final product. According to HBF, this is one of the areas that has seen vast improvement in recent years.<\/p>\n Stewart Baseley, executive chairman of the HBF, said: \u201cWe have now seen three successive years of improved scores, underlining the industry\u2019s determination to get it right for its customers.”<\/p><\/blockquote>\n “Whilst builders<\/a> are now delivering levels of satisfaction that compare with any other product or sector there is still more to do. The industry is totally committed to helping put in place a New Homes Ombudsman service that will provide further reassurance and confidence for the buyers of new homes.\u201d<\/p>\n This year’s survey registered 36 UK housebuilders<\/a> with a five-star rating. This is significantly up from 2019’s report of 21.<\/p>\n To come up with the star ratings, the survey uses respondents’ answers to the question: “Would you recommend your builder to a friend?” Where more than 90% would, the builder receives a five-star rating in HBF’s list. Four stars go to those achieving an 80-90% “yes” rate, three stars for 70-80%, two stars for 60-70% and one star for 50-60%.<\/p>\n UK housebuilders achieving five stars this year include Barratt Developments, Bellway Homes, Crest Nicholson, McCarthy & Stone and Riverdale Developments.
